早产母乳营养成分的分析

摘    要:目的 探讨早产儿母亲乳汁营养成分的特点及动态变化。方法 收集2012 年11 月至2014 年1月在北京协和医院产科分娩产妇170 人的母乳339 份,用MIRIS 母乳分析仪检测母乳中宏量营养素及能量,比较各组母乳营养成分的差异。结果 (1)早产母乳中蛋白质含量:初乳> 过渡乳> 成熟乳(2.22±0.49 g/dL vs1.83±0.39 g/dL vs 1.40±0.28 g/dL;PPPPP+1~33+6 周组(2.11±0.25 g/dL)和≥ 34 周组(2.22±0.39 g/dL)比较差异有统计学意义(P+1~33+6 周(51±6 kcal/dL vs 58±8 kcal/dL,P+1~33+6 周组和≥ 34 周组(P+1~33+6 周成熟乳蛋白质显著高于≤ 30 周和≥ 34 周组(P结论 (1)早产初乳、过渡乳和成熟乳营养成分差异显著;(2)早产初乳蛋白质显著高于足月初乳,这种差异未能持续到成熟乳阶段;(3)不同孕周早产产妇母乳营养成分亦存在差异,以适应不同胎龄早产儿的营养需要。

Macronutrients and energy in milk from mothers of premature infants

Abstract:Objective To study the dynamic changes in macronutrients and energy in human milk from mothers of premature infants. Methods A total of 339 human milk samples were collected from 170 women who delivered preterm or full-term infants in the Department of Obstetrics and Gynecology, Peking Union Medical College Hospital between November 2012 and January 2014. Macronutrients (proteins, fats and carbohydrates and energy were measured using a MIRIS human milk analyzer and compared between groups. Results In milk samples from premature infants' mothers, the protein levels were the highest in colostrum (2.22±0.49 g/dL), less in transitional milk (1.83±0.39 g/dL), and the least in mature milk (1.40±0.28 g/dL) (PPPPP+1-33+6 weeks and ≥34 weeks (2.48±0.68 g/dL vs 2.11±0.25 g/dL and 2.22±0.39 g/dL respectively, P+1-33+6 weeks (58±8 kcal/d; P+1-33+6 weeks and ≥34 weeks (P+1-33+6 weeks were significantly higher than those in mature milk from mothers of premature infants with gestational ages of ≤30 weeks and ≥34 weeks (PConclusions The levels of macronutrients and energy in milk from mothers of premature infants vary significantly between colostrum, transitional milk, and mature milk. Protein levels are significantly higher in colostrum from premature infants' mothers than in colostrum from term infants' mothers, but the significant difference is not seen for mature milk. Macronutrient and energy levels show significant differences between milk samples from mothers of premature infants with different gestational ages, so as to meet different needs of premature infants.
